android_kernel_xiaomi_sm8350/core/hdd/src
Ryan Hsu 3c8f79f22c qcacld-3.0: Add Enhanced Green AP interfaces and event handler
qcacld-2.0 to qcacld-3.0 propagation

The firmware reports the Enhanced Green AP (EGAP) service
(EGAP_SERVICE) feature flag to indicate the support of EGAP
feature.

The EGAP is to offload the legacy Green AP feature to firmware
in order to aggressively enable the Green AP other than wait
for host control latency.

Add the knob to hold the EGAP infomation when firmware support
it, also populate the information up to hdd target config.

And then add a SME interface to allow hdd layer to configure
the EGAP configuration.

Change-Id: I9be927369e7cf07731f8e9ba49d65224e05c340b
CRs-fixed: 929063
2016-02-08 15:50:35 -08:00
..
wlan_hdd_assoc.c qcacld-3.0: Add missing MTRACE log in HDD 2016-02-08 15:50:34 -08:00
wlan_hdd_cfg80211.c qcacld-3.0: Wait for MC thread clean-up during IBSS leave 2016-02-08 15:50:34 -08:00
wlan_hdd_cfg80211.h qcacld-3.0: Remove the obsolete LINUX VERSION checks 2015-12-28 22:35:55 -08:00
wlan_hdd_cfg.c qcacld-3.0: Remove #ifdef WLAN_FEATURE_NEIGHBOR_ROAMING from HDD 2016-02-08 15:50:35 -08:00
wlan_hdd_conc_ut.c q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00
wlan_hdd_debugfs.c qcacld-3.0: Replace tSirMacAddr with cdf_mac_addr in sSirAddPeriodicTxPtrn 2015-12-28 14:20:46 -08:00
wlan_hdd_driver_ops.c qcacld-3.0: Clean-up module init and exit 2015-12-28 22:35:55 -08:00
wlan_hdd_ext_scan.c qcacld-3.0: Process WOW wake up event in the tasklet context 2015-12-28 22:35:56 -08:00
wlan_hdd_ext_scan.h q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00
wlan_hdd_ftm.c qcacld-3.0: In FTM mode stopping the MAC is not needed 2015-11-23 13:09:01 -08:00
wlan_hdd_green_ap.c qcacld-3.0: Add Enhanced Green AP interfaces and event handler 2016-02-08 15:50:35 -08:00
wlan_hdd_green_ap.h qcacld-3.0: Add Enhanced Green AP interfaces and event handler 2016-02-08 15:50:35 -08:00
wlan_hdd_hostapd.c qcacld-3.0: Remove the obsolete LINUX VERSION checks 2015-12-28 22:35:55 -08:00
wlan_hdd_hostapd.h qcacld-3.0: Remove the obsolete LINUX VERSION checks 2015-12-28 22:35:55 -08:00
wlan_hdd_ioctl.c qcacld-3.0: Remove #ifdef WLAN_FEATURE_NEIGHBOR_ROAMING from HDD 2016-02-08 15:50:35 -08:00
wlan_hdd_ioctl.h q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00
wlan_hdd_ipa.c qcacld-3.0: Fix MDM compilation errors 2016-02-08 15:29:28 -08:00
wlan_hdd_lro.c qcacld-3.0: LRO - Fix LRO disable crash 2015-11-23 13:09:07 -08:00
wlan_hdd_main.c qcacld-3.0: Add Enhanced Green AP interfaces and event handler 2016-02-08 15:50:35 -08:00
wlan_hdd_memdump.c qcacld-3.0: Remove the obsolete LINUX VERSION checks 2015-12-28 22:35:55 -08:00
wlan_hdd_nan.c q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00
wlan_hdd_napi.c cld-3.0: Remove warnings issued by static analysis 2015-11-25 17:26:48 -08:00
wlan_hdd_ocb.c qcacld-3.0: Replace tSirMacAddr with cdf_mac_addr in sir_ocb_config_channel 2015-12-02 12:55:29 -08:00
wlan_hdd_ocb.h q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00
wlan_hdd_oemdata.c qcacld-3.0: Remove OEM DATA request callback support 2016-02-08 15:50:34 -08:00
wlan_hdd_p2p.c qcacld-3.0: Relocate init of tx_action_cnf_event 2016-02-08 15:50:34 -08:00
wlan_hdd_power.c qcacld-3.0: Fix the crash in wlan re-initialization 2016-02-08 15:29:35 -08:00
wlan_hdd_scan.c qcacld-3.0: Remove the obsolete LINUX VERSION checks 2015-12-28 22:35:55 -08:00
wlan_hdd_scan.h qcacld-3.0: Remove the obsolete LINUX VERSION checks 2015-12-28 22:35:55 -08:00
wlan_hdd_softap_tx_rx.c qcacld-3.0: Remove per vdev tx descriptor pool 2015-12-28 14:20:46 -08:00
wlan_hdd_stats.c qcacld-3.0: Fix the incorrect mcs rate index conversion 2015-12-28 22:35:56 -08:00
wlan_hdd_stats.h q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00
wlan_hdd_subnet_detect.c qcacld-3.0: Add handler for gateway parameter update request 2015-12-28 22:35:54 -08:00
wlan_hdd_subnet_detect.h qcacld-3.0: Add handler for gateway parameter update request 2015-12-28 22:35:54 -08:00
wlan_hdd_tdls.c qcacld-3.0: Transmit tdls mgmt frames only for STA in authenticated state 2016-02-08 15:50:34 -08:00
wlan_hdd_trace.c qcacld-3.0: Add missing MTRACE log in HDD 2016-02-08 15:50:34 -08:00
wlan_hdd_tx_rx.c qcacld-3.0: Remove usage of fixed broadcast sta id for IBSS 2016-02-08 15:50:34 -08:00
wlan_hdd_wext.c qcacld-3.0: Replace tSirMacAddr with cdf_mac_addr in tSirKeepAliveReq 2015-12-28 22:20:27 -08:00
wlan_hdd_wmm.c qcacld-3.0: Remove obsolete macros and functions 2015-12-28 22:20:26 -08:00
wlan_hdd_wowl.c qcacld-3.0: Initial snapshot of ihelium wlan driver 2015-11-17 17:52:53 -08:00